Understanding Research Antibodies and Reagents
Research antibodies are highly specific proteins designed to bind to target molecules, known as antigens, with remarkable precision. These laboratory-produced antibodies can be either monoclonal (derived from a single cell line) or polyclonal (derived from multiple cell lines), each offering distinct advantages for different research applications. When an antibody binds to its target antigen, it creates a detectable complex that researchers can visualize using various techniques such as immunofluorescence, flow cytometry, or western blotting.
Reagents, in the broader research context, encompass a wide array of chemical compounds, buffers, enzymes, and biological materials that facilitate experimental procedures. These include detection reagents, blocking solutions, substrate solutions, and specialized chemicals that enable antibody-based assays to function effectively. Together, antibodies and reagents create comprehensive systems that allow researchers to identify, quantify, and analyze specific proteins or cellular components with unprecedented accuracy.
Applications Across Research Fields
The versatility of research antibodies and reagents extends across numerous scientific disciplines. In cancer research, they enable the identification of tumor markers and the study of oncogenic pathways. Neuroscience researchers rely on these tools to map neural networks and understand neurodegenerative diseases. In immunology, antibodies help scientists investigate immune responses and develop new therapeutic approaches for autoimmune conditions.
Drug discovery and development heavily depend on these research tools for target validation, mechanism of action studies, and safety assessments. Pharmaceutical companies use antibodies to identify potential drug targets and evaluate the efficacy of new compounds. Additionally, these tools are crucial in diagnostic development, where they form the basis for many clinical tests and screening assays.
